The game is Texas clutch 'Em poker. Each player (usually no more than 10 at a table) is dealt sum of two units cards face down. These are known as a person's aperture cards or pocket cards. For example, "I have a pouch pair of jacks," or, "I have jacks in the hole" After an initial circular of betting based solely on these undisclosed hole cards, three community cards referr to as the flop are placed upon the table or board, face up "I have jacks in the perforation I flopped three jacks."


After the flop advances another round of betting. one time that round of wagers is consummate a fourth community card called the turn round is laid face up upon the board. "I have jacks in the opening I flopped three jacks. I hit a filled house on the turn." Again, we have a circular of betting. Now the fifth and final community card is placed face up upon the board. It's what we call the river, or 5th road "I have jacks in the aperture I flopped three jacks. I hit a filled house on the turn. I made four-of-a-kind upon the river." Begin the final circular of betting.


The winner of the match is the player with the best five card hand, which can be a combination of any or the pair of his hole cards, and any or all of the five community cards (playing all five community cards without the use of your perforation cards is called playing the board, and happens infrequently). Standard five card poker sways apply. In order, the best to worst hands would be:

Straight flush: Five consecutive cards of the same suit. If all of my cards were spades and my cards were, 2 - 3 - 4 - 5 - 6 I would have a straight flush.
Four-of-a-kind: Four cards of the same denomination. 4 - 4 - 4 - 4
Full house: Three cards of the same denomination coupl with sum of two units cards of a different denomination. 10 - 10 - 10 - 3 - 3
Flush: Five cards of the same suit, on the contrary of nonconsecutive denominations. If all of my cards were spades and my cards were, Jack - 10 - 6 - 2 - Ace, I would have a flush.
Straight: Five consecutive cards of different suits. 5 - 6 - 7 - 8 - 9
Three-of-a-kind: Also known as a locate this is where a player has three cards of the same denomination and sum of two units other cards of different denominations. 3 - 3 - 3 - 10 - 9
Two pair: sum of two units cards of one denomination, sum of two units cards of another denomination, and single card unrelated to either existing pair. 2 - 2 - 4 - 4 - King.
One pair: individual pair of cards of a single denomination where none of the other three cards has any bearing upon the existing pair. King - King - 10 - 3 - 6
High card: A hand in which no pairs, straights, or flushes of any kind have been made is won by the agency of the highest card held. Ace - 4 - 6 - 8 - 10
